Lions Tigers & Bears, a San Diego County-based accredited wildlife sanctuary, will host its annual “Wild in the Country” gala and fundraiser May 17 at its Alpine facility.
The event, scheduled to begin at 2 p.m., will feature a live and silent auction, live entertainment, gourmet food and drinks and opportunities to support the sanctuary’s mission through sponsorships and mobile bidding. Proceeds will benefit the safety and care efforts for more than 50 animals living in the sanctuary, including lions, tigers, bears and other species.
Founded in 2002 by animal advocate Bobbi Bank, Lions Tigers & Bears provide lifelong care for exotic animals that have been displaced, abused or neglected, many of them victims of the illegal wildlife trade or private ownership. Situated on 142 acres, the sanctuary focuses on rescue, rehabilitation and education about the dangers of keeping wild animals as pets or using them for entertainment.
Supporters unable to attend in person can participate through mobile bidding or by donating auction items, such as travel packages, artwork and goods. Sponsorship opportunities are also available.
“Wild in the Country” is the sanctuary’s largest fundraiser of the year, with all proceeds supporting animal care, specialized habitats and public education programs.
